Well, everyone is right, he has good food. Glad he is now in my favorite cart pod the Piedmont Station food carts on Killingsworth. The panzerottis are like light fluffy calzones, like a thinner more elegant cousin of the calzone. They're around $13 each. I got the special of the day w/ pastrami & pepperoncini, such warm cheesy goodness. While 1 filled me up I could've eaten 2 easily.

The cutest couple with the yummiest panzerotti! Heard about this place on an episode of Munchies and knew I had to try it. Came here around 7:30 before they closed and am so happy we got here in time. From the episode and the photos, you'd think that the panzerotti is super big and that you won't be able to eat the whole thing. I can confirm that it is so delicious, you'll want two to yourself. I got the mortadella special which has mozerrella, smoked provolone, tomatoes, and mortadella. The dough is soo light and airy, didn't taste greasy at all. I was deeply sad that we didn't get another one but I'll be back. They also have homemade tiramisu! Not sure what other food carts they have in the lot but you need to come here!

I got the carne panzerotti. Panzerotti's are the only thing they serve. They're kinda like fried calzones. But that description feels like it does it a disservice. It sounds kinda greasy and gross. They're not. They come out hot. The dough is light and fresh, with a bit of crisp on the outside, and a bit of chewiness. It's so perfect. Then on the inside there was ground beef and mozzarella.The ground beef is cooked with a mirepoix of onions, carrots and celery, with some reduced red wine thrown in there as well. I make lots of things with ground beef at home. I even buy the fancy ground beef online from Crowd Cow. This was different. It just felt like it was done by a professional in a way that I couldn't replicate if I tried.I also felt like the ratio of ingredients was perfect. There is a lot of air inside the panzerotti. Ie. if you look at it from the outside, it's not stuffed completely, there's empty space. Like a bag of Lays. With Lays it's frustrating, but here the empty space was cool. It felt right. There was also the right amount of mozzarella. And it was all hot and fresh. After he takes your order if you're dining in the area he will bring it over to you and if it's busy you can hear the honk or his horn to get your attention. Now for the panzerotti, we ended up getting the country (said to be one of the most popular) and the cheese. During this time they are not doing half orders like I saw on the video so there's only one size that will run you around $8 each. The panzerotti looks like a calzone but it's light as donut so it's actually not as dense per bite which I thought it would be. Super airy so you may want to get 1-3 if you're two or more in a group. Ingredients were good but to get to 5 stars I would have liked a little more filling as I was a bit hungry still after getting two to share.
